> yesterday Amanda wanted me to put in a tape labelled 'ON-1' (ok).
> Today I look into my mailbox and find:
>
> 'A TAPE ERROR OCCURRED: [label ON-1 match labelstr but it not listed in
> the tapelist file]'
>
> Well, going into the relevant /etc/amanda/config dir and looking into
> the three tapelist files, I can readily see the label present in all
> three of them.
Only one of the three is important here.
Is the entry listed as "reuse" or "no-reuse".
Might the entry, or the tape label, contain a funny character,
like a control character that makes it appear on the screen
as "ON-1" but is really more than 4 characters long?
As always dealing with the digit "1", might there be a lower
case letter "ell" someplaces instead of a digit?
